About Tower Wizard
Gather magic and build your wizard tower
Summon spirits to help gather resources
Construct buildings using the resources you gathered
Master magic to create greatest wizard tower!

- An active incremental/upgrade game
- Prestige to replay and progress faster
- Tons of upgrades and unique mechanics
- Definite ending

Short and sweet semi-idle incremental game with high polish. Doesn't overstay or waste your time, just a quality experience overall. +++ Very charming art style and music. Super relaxing. ++ Lots of upgrades that integrate with each other. No "builds" per se, more like there's gradual discovery of the optimal build. ++ Prestige system is well implemented and not annoying. I only had to pedigree 4 times in my playthrough. ++ Concise game. It knows what it wants to be, zero fluff or padding. ++ Extremely good price for what you get. - UI is a little janky. Maybe because I used the upscale option? I accidentally clicked on upgrades a few times I didn't mean to. -- No controller support. Works perfectly fine with mouse only though.
